在电子表格软件中,多行求和是一项处理纵向数据合计的核心运算。它特指用户依据特定条件或范围,对工作表中多行单元格内的数值进行快速汇总的操作。这项功能并非简单的数字叠加,而是体现了表格工具对结构化数据的高效组织与计算能力,是数据分析过程中不可或缺的基础环节。
功能定位与核心价值 多行求和的核心目标在于提升批量数据汇总的准确性与工作效率。相较于手动逐行计算,它通过预置的算法指令,能够瞬间完成跨行、跨区域乃至满足复杂条件的数值累加,有效避免了人为输入错误与重复劳动。其价值不仅体现在基础算术上,更是后续进行数据透视、图表生成及商业决策分析的基石。 实现方法的分类概览 从实现手段上看,主要可归类为函数公式法与工具按钮法两大途径。函数公式法依赖如“求和”函数及其衍生函数,通过编写包含行范围引用的公式来获取结果,这种方式灵活且可嵌套其他逻辑。工具按钮法则更为直观,例如使用“自动求和”按钮或状态栏的快速查看功能,适合需要即时得到结果而不必保留公式的场景。此外,结合筛选与“小计”功能,还能实现仅对可见行进行求和,满足了数据动态分析的需求。 典型应用场景举例 该操作在日常办公与数据处理中应用广泛。例如,在财务报表中汇总各季度不同产品的月度销售额;在库存管理中计算多类物品的总数量;在成绩统计里求取每位学生多个科目成绩的总分。这些场景的共同点是数据按行排列,且需要从行维度进行整合统计。 掌握要点与常见误区 要熟练运用多行求和,关键在于准确理解单元格引用方式(如相对引用、绝对引用)对公式复制结果的影响,并清晰界定需要求和的行范围。初学者常犯的误区包括:选取范围时误含了标题行或空白行导致结果错误;在使用了筛选或隐藏行后,未注意到求和函数默认会计算所有行(除非使用特定函数);以及混淆了针对连续行与不连续行的不同选取技巧。理解这些要点能帮助用户更精准地驾驭这项功能。在数据处理领域,对电子表格中多行数值进行求和是一项频率极高的操作。深入探究其方法体系与应用精髓,不仅能提升工作效率,更能为复杂的数据分析任务铺平道路。下面将从多个维度系统阐述其实现途径、技巧与深层应用逻辑。
一、核心实现方法体系详述 实现多行求和,主要依托于软件内置的公式函数与便捷工具,两者各有侧重,适应不同场景。 基于函数公式的精确计算 这是最强大且灵活的方式。核心是“求和”函数,其基本语法为“=求和(起始单元格:结束单元格)”,例如“=求和(B2:B10)”表示计算B列第2行到第10行所有数值之和。它的优势在于公式可编辑、可复制,且能作为更复杂公式的一部分。 对于不连续的多行区域,可以使用联合引用,语法如“=求和(B2:B5, B8:B10, D2:D5)”,函数会将参数中所有指定区域的行进行加总。此外,“条件求和”函数提供了更精细的控制,它能仅对满足特定条件的行进行求和。例如,计算A列为“东部”的所有行在B列的销售额总和,公式可写为“=条件求和(A:A, “东部”, B:B)”。另一个强大函数是“多条件求和”,它可以同时依据多个条件筛选行后再求和,适用于高度结构化的数据分析。 借助界面工具的快捷操作 对于追求速度的日常操作,图形化工具更为直接。最常用的是“开始”选项卡下的“自动求和”按钮。用户只需选中目标行下方或右侧的一个空白单元格,点击该按钮,软件通常会智能识别上方或左侧的连续数值行并自动填入求和公式,按下回车即可得出结果。 另一个常被忽视的快捷方式是状态栏求和:当用户用鼠标选中多行数值区域后,无需输入任何公式,表格底部的状态栏会即时显示所选区域的“求和”值,以及平均值、计数等信息。这种方式仅用于快速查看,结果不会保存在单元格中。“数据”选项卡下的“分类汇总”功能,则能在分组数据中自动插入多行求和行,非常适合对已排序的数据进行分层级汇总。 二、高级技巧与情景化应用 掌握基础方法后,一些进阶技巧能解决更实际、更复杂的问题。 处理筛选与隐藏状态下的行 普通求和函数会计算所有指定行,无论其是否被筛选隐藏。若只想对当前筛选后可见的行求和,必须使用“小计”函数。该函数能自动忽略因筛选或手动隐藏的行,仅对可见单元格进行运算。例如,“=小计(109, B2:B100)”中的“109”是代表求和的功能代码。这在分析动态数据子集时至关重要。 三维引用与跨表多行求和 当需要求和的数据分布在同一个工作簿的多个工作表的相同位置行时,可以使用三维引用。例如,将一月、二月、三月三个工作表中B2:B10行的数据汇总,公式可写为“=求和(一月:三月!B2:B10)”。这大大简化了跨表数据合并计算的工作量。 与名称管理器结合实现动态求和 通过“公式”选项卡下的“名称管理器”,可以为特定的多行区域定义一个易于理解的名称(如“第一季度销售额”)。之后在求和公式中直接使用该名称,如“=求和(第一季度销售额)”。这样做不仅使公式更易读,而且当定义的区域范围因数据增减而需要调整时,只需修改名称引用的范围,所有使用该名称的公式会自动更新,实现了动态的求和范围管理。 三、常见问题排查与优化实践 在实际操作中,用户常会遇到一些问题,了解其原因与解决方案能有效提升操作准确性。 求和结果异常的原因分析 若求和结果与预期不符,首先应检查所选行范围是否准确包含了所有目标数值行,并排除了标题行、文本或空单元格。其次,检查单元格格式,确保待求和的单元格是“数值”格式而非“文本”格式,文本格式的数字会被求和函数忽略。使用“分列”功能或将文本数值乘以1可将其转换为数值。另外,检查是否有隐藏行或筛选未被正确考虑,根据需要选择“求和”或“小计”函数。 公式复制导致的计算错误 当将写好的求和公式向其他行或列复制时,因单元格引用方式不同可能导致错误。如果希望求和的行范围在复制时固定不变,应在公式中对行号使用绝对引用,即在行号前加“$”符号,如“=求和($B$2:$B$10)”。如果希望求和范围能随公式位置相对移动,则使用相对引用。 性能优化与最佳实践 当处理的数据行数极多(如数万行)时,求和计算速度可能变慢。优化方法包括:避免在整列(如B:B)上进行求和,而是指定精确的行范围(如B2:B50000);减少工作簿中 volatile 函数(如“今天”、“此时”等)的数量,因为它们会导致包含求和公式在内的所有公式频繁重算;对于极其庞大的数据集,考虑使用“数据透视表”进行汇总,其计算效率通常高于大量复杂的求和公式。 总之,多行求和远不止一个简单的加法操作。它是一个从基础函数应用,到结合筛选、跨表引用等高级功能,再到注重数据规范与计算性能的系统性技能。根据具体的数据结构、分析需求和操作习惯,选择并组合最合适的方法,方能将电子表格的数据处理能力发挥到极致。
160人看过